Aoife's Healthy Cottage Pie: OT
0

Ingredients
- 40g butter
- 2 carrots, finely chopped
- 2 sticks of celery, finely chopped
- 500ml chicken stock
- 25g plain flour
- 2 cloves of garlic, crushed
- 400g minced beef
- 50ml low fat milk
- 2 onions, finely chopped
- 100g frozen peas
- 500g potatoes, peeled and chopped
- 1 tbsp tomato purée
- 2 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
Instructions
1. Heat oven to 180C/ 160C Fan/ 350F /gas 4 2. Place potatoes in a pot with enough cold water to cover them and bring to boil 3. Turn down heat and simmer gently until potatoes are soft 4. Drain the water. Add milk, butter, and mash well. Set aside for later 5. Melt half the butter in a pan over a medium heat 6. Add onions, celery, carrots, and garlic and cook for 5 minutes until soft 7. Increase heat to high and add minced beef, stirring until well browned 8. Stir in the flour and cook for 1 minute 9. Add the chicken stock, tomato puree, Worcestershire sauce, and peas 10. Bring to the boil then reduce heat and simmer for 5 - 7 minutes 11. Place mince mixture into ovenproof dish and top with mashed potato 12. Bake for about 30 minutes until golden on top
